BlueZoo is our new favorite. Once & we were hooked. DH & I found it very romantic. We had a round booth tucked away in the back, strewn with pillows. Everything about the evening was perfect - service, food, atmosphere. We like it's sexy chic upscale feeling.
I went back a second time with a friend a few monthes later & loved it again. Both times I went, there weren't any kids, although the server said they do get some for earlier meals (both meals were on the later side).
DH & I are going back our first night in WDW in Nov.. We just can't wait for those garlic roasted shrimps, littleneck flatbread & cantonese lobster.
Oh - and a nice tip - Both meals we split our dishes so we could each sample more flavors. The servers had the kitchen split the dishes so we wouldn't have to fuss with it ourselves.
The other things we really found special were the water service & the bread basket. They brought bottled water & set it in an ice bucket tableside for us. A very nice & necessary touch with FL's swampy tap water. The assortment of breads is fantastic & the fennel seed butter a nice twist.
